Pat Gillick said Sunday that it's unlikely he will trade one of the Phillies six starters before the start of the season.  Adam Eaton says the team hasn't mentioned a role in the pen for him.

"They haven't talked to me about making me a reliever, so I'm still
a starter as far as I know," Eaton said after allowing eight hits and
three runs in five innings against the Pirates. "I know it's between
Jon and I, obviously. But things are still going to shake out, and
obviously [Gillick] says he can't trade anybody; I don't think a trade
has come up that he wants to do. How about that? I'm sure there is a
lot of interest in any one of our starters, obviously. What happens is
going to happen. I can't predict anything."

Lieber has said he would be open to a move to the bullpen.

"I guess I've got no choice, so . . . I don't know," Lieber said yesterday. "We'll wait until that situation arises. Who knows?"

I give Lieber credit, he could bitch and moan about constantly being on the trading block this spring, but he seems to be handling it okay.
